Where is the gas coming from that supplies the power plants? Not by pipeline apparently, since the politicians vetoed any new ones to connect the power plants to the supply fields.

So now they have to pay mega bucks to import it by ship from overseas. And if they want to bring it by ship from domestic sources, they are paying 3x or more on top of that because of the Jones Act. Oh and by the way, the entire world is looking for ships to deliver this stuff right now, so the shipping rates are also through the roof.
